Slacker,

I think it was a great quarter and cc as well, but I always ask myself what language in the earnings release can be used by the Houses, analysts, and shorts to bring down the price, or for a better entry point. So here is my list:

reported selected financial results for the first quarter ended March 31, 2007.

Revenues for the first quarter of fiscal 2007 were $71 million compared to $79 million in the fourth quarter of fiscal 2006 ......

Non-GAAP Financial Metrics Highlights:

The Company is not providing detailed GAAP or non-GAAP financial results for the quarter at this time because the Company has not yet completed its previously announced restatement of certain historical consolidated financial statements........

The preliminary, non-GAAP financial metrics provided in this release do not include associated stock-based compensation expense or any impact that may result from the stock option review and related restatement.

.....the Company concluded that the actual measurement dates for financial accounting purposes of numerous stock option grants issued in the past differ from the recorded grant dates. The Company is now in the final stage of the review process and expects to file its restated and delayed financial reports as soon as this stage is completed.

I've seen it happen to many times, but we will see which way the market choose to spin it.
